Preparation Time: 10 minutes
Cooking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 20 minutes
Servings: 2
Ingredients
- 2 Italian flatbreads (piadine)
- 150 g spicy Italian salami (perfectly cured, with an intense flavor)
- 200 g mozzarella (preferably fresh, for a creamy texture and rich taste)
- Olive oil (for frying)
- Salt and pepper (to taste)
Necessary Utensils
- Non-stick frying pan
- Spatula
- Knife
- Cutting board

Preparation Method
1. Preparing the Ingredients: Start by slicing the spicy salami thinly and the mozzarella into slices or cubes. Make sure the mozzarella is well-drained to avoid excessive moisture during cooking. This detail is essential for achieving a crispy flatbread.
2. Heating the Pan: Place the pan over medium-low heat and add a few drops of olive oil. The oil will not only help fry the flatbreads but will also add a unique flavor.
3. Assembling the Flatbreads: Place one flatbread in the pan. On top, add the slices of spicy salami and then slices of mozzarella. This generous layer of cheese will add a creamy texture and bind all the flavors together.
4. Wrapping the Flatbreads: Carefully fold the flatbread to close it, forming a semicircle. Ensure that the filling stays well inside. This is a crucial moment, as proper wrapping will prevent the ingredients from leaking during cooking.
5. Cooking the Flatbreads: Let the flatbread fry on low heat for 4-5 minutes until it turns golden and crispy. Use the spatula to flip the flatbread to the other side and repeat the process. Aim for an even frying so that both sides are delicious.
6. Serving: Once the flatbreads are cooked, remove them from the pan and let them cool for a few minutes. Cut them in half to expose the filling. They can be served warm, alongside various sauces such as tomato sauce, pesto, or even a yogurt sauce with herbs.
Practical Tips
- Ingredients: Opt for quality spicy salami, as its flavor will significantly influence the final taste. If you prefer a milder taste, you can replace spicy salami with a less spicy one.
- Mozzarella: Using fresh mozzarella is essential for achieving a creamy result. If you don't have fresh mozzarella, classic mozzarella will also work, but the result will be different.
- Variations: Experiment with other ingredients! You can add sliced tomatoes, roasted peppers, olives, or even fresh basil to customize this recipe. Another savory option would be to add a splash of truffle oil for an extra touch of refinement.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Can I use other types of meat? Yes, you can experiment with ham, chicken, or even tofu for a vegetarian option.
- How can I store the flatbread? If you have leftovers, you can keep them in an airtight container in the fridge for 1-2 days. Reheat them in the pan to restore the crispy texture.
- Is it suitable for vegans? You can adapt this recipe using vegan flatbreads, replacing salami and mozzarella with plant-based alternatives.
